#1 The Polar Express

The Polar Express is a 2004 animated movie co-written and directed by Robert Zemeckis of Forrest Gump fame. A record budget allowed the animators to use the latest computer animation technologies of the time, resulting in the first-ever all-digital capture film. Because of that, The Polar Express might be the most visually stunning entry on our list! Besides being glory to the eyes, its story is also not any less beautiful. It follows a group of kids journeying to the North Pole in hopes of visiting Santa, but, between the lines, it talks about the beauty of belief and innocence. A truly heartwarming and effective movie that has become a real Christmas staple.

#2 Rudolph The Red-Nosed Reindeer (1964)

Every season must have its misfit story, and Christmas is no exception. Rudolph The Red-Nosed Reindeer tells us that being different is good and having a beautiful heart is what’s the most important. In this 1964 version of Rudolph’s tale, we get to see his adventures in a stop-motion fashion – a timeless type of animation that easily transports you to fantasy land.

#3 How The Grinch Stole Christmas (1966)

The Grinch, a surly antisocial heel, has been trying to steal Christmas since the very day his story was published in 1957. His debut on the screen, though, was in 1966 – an animated TV special that revived Mr. Grinch and showed his evil intentions to the world. This cartoon also gave us one of our favorite Christmas songs – You’re A Mean One, Mr. Grinch by Thurl Ravenscroft. And, if classy cartoons are your preference for the season, How The Grinch Stole Christmas will hit the bullseye.

#4 The Nightmare Before Christmas

Once you hear the name Tim Burton, you know what you’re about to see. This director’s iconic style includes, of course, stop-motion animation, gloomy settings, and thoroughly original (and a bit scary) characters. In The Nightmare Before Christmas, the story revolves around Jack Skellington, the king of Halloween Town, who stumbles upon Christmas Town and gets joyfully obsessed with celebrating this festivity. The movie proved to be very impactful, creating a legacy of table games, video games, books, figurines, and all kinds of collectibles throughout the decades.

#6 A Charlie Brown Christmas

A Charlie Brown Christmas is a 1965 animated TV special. There’s plenty to like about this cartoon – its unorthodox way of storytelling and slow pace, its astonishingly beautiful soundtrack (jazz compositions by Vince Guaraldi), and even Charlie’s sadness about the commercialization of Christmas. Which, in the end, turns the tables around and makes the characters (and those watching) understand the true spirit of this festivity. Although producers and the network predicted disaster for A Charlie Brown Christmas, it proved to be anything but. A heartwarming and exceptionally beautiful film to mark the most important celebration of the year.

#7 A Christmas Carol (2009)

2009’s A Christmas Carol is Disney’s third adaptation of this classic Christmas story by Charles Dickens. However, this time, it takes a slightly darker tone, making it into a gloomy fantasy. A Christmas Carol was made using motion capture technology, and the story’s characters came to life thanks to such actors as Jim Carrey, Gary Oldman, and Robin Wright Penn. Although this animated movie is beyond stunning visually, it still keeps the original story’s morals and values.

#10 Frosty The Snowman (1969)

Frosty The Snowman is an animated Christmas TV special that first aired in 1969. The story follows a group of kids who build a snowman and place a special magician’s hat on his head. A magic spell makes Frosty come to life, but due to quickly rising temperatures, the children fear that Frosty would melt. Thus, they set out on a trip to The North Pole, where Frosty would never melt. It’s a truly beautiful hand-drawn animated story that finds fans in every generation.

#12 The Year Without A Santa Claus

The Year Without A Santa Claus is a stop-motion animated film created in 1974 and based on Phyllis McGinley’s book of the same name. Here, our beloved Santa wakes up one morning feeling blue and forgotten, and with a recommendation from his doctor, decides to take a holiday instead of delivering gifts. News spreads quickly, and the world’s children send their own gifts to Santa to make him feel better, which definitely helps. Touched by the kid’s generosity and with new strength, Santa sets sail to deliver the presents just in time for Christmas. Decades later, this beautiful story got a live-action remake, but to us, it’s the nostalgic stop-motion animation that will always be the best.

#22 ‘Twas The Night Before Christmas

‘Twas The Night Before Christmas is a 1974 animated holiday special based on the famous 1823 poem with the same opening line as the show’s title. The story is set in a fictional town called Junctionville, whose inhabitants declare that they do not believe in Santa. Santa, of course, is bewildered by it and decides to skip Junctionville on his gift-bearing path. However, with help from the Trundle family, who vigorously try to appease Santa, Christmas is back at the very last moment. A beautiful classical story perfectly translated to fit the screen – a real holiday staple for the last forty decades.

#23 Olive, The Other Reindeer

Olive, The Other Reindeer is a 1999 Christmas comedy musical inspired by a children’s book written by J. Otto Seibold. This 2-D animation was produced by the same Matt Groening’s company, who’s responsible for giving us The Simpsons. And by that, you can be assured that Olive, The Other Reindeer, doesn’t lack any of the acclaimed humor and originality. In fact, this film is so good that it was nominated for an Emmy Award for Outstanding Animated Program.

#25 The Snowman (1982)

The Snowman is a unique entry on our list. This animated holiday film is absolutely wordless, and the story is told through pictures, action, and beautiful music played by the Sinfonia Of London orchestra. The Snowman is based on a children’s book of the same name created by Raymond Briggs in 1978 – this is the first screen adaptation of the book. It’s a mellow movie, mesmerizing with its visual and soundtrack, a beautiful piece that’ll give that special Christmas feeling.
